Anyway, I listened to the rest of podcast and here is some takes:
Ament: He believes he should be the 5th pick, he likes his physical tools and more importantly how he developed as a player, especially in defense. He pointed that he played in a team that crowded the frontcourt with 2 bigs and it hurt Ament, but he says when he look at where he was 2 years ago and where he is now, he is a guy you believe he will reach his potential. However he admits he isn't a good player now. Part of the reason is Clippers having Garland too.
Brown: He believes he is the best PG, and that he is really good passer, I think he pointed out that he plays small, but he feels he is going to be the best PG out there.
Acuff: Clearly not a fan, he hates his body language and how he didn't care when he was playing in bad teams in high school, said that in Arizona game he was targeted all game and he didn't put effort, dismissed the Brunson comparison and also said he is the best scorer and improved passer, but not a leader and he might end up as a guy who puts big numbers in a bad team.
Wagler: He says he is a good player, but he plays smaller than his size, he isn't sure about his position and feels he is a bit if tweener.
Mara: Nate compared him to Clingan, but Givony has pointed about despite his talent, but he avoids contact and doesn't shoot 3's. He doesn't see him as good as him.
Flemings: There is an added context to the clip we have seen. Nate Duncan was the one hating on him, he said he seems him as a 25-35 top PG, compared him to Tyus Jones, Givony was really nice to Nate, rather than Flemings. He said that yeah, he might end up as backup, but he is still top 10 pick with his mid-range and possibility to add 3 PT.
Last thing, he said he doesn't have intel atm, because it is something he didn't enjoy doing (one thing that made me think that Schmitz moved higher in basketball world is his communication/social skills, Givony seems like the introvert who just want to do his work and be left alone). He added that teams usually very secretive at this point and if there is a rumour there is a reason it was allowed to be leaked.
